Across TCGA cell cohorts, NASP RNA expression is significantly associated with the go_rna of many other GO terms, with 5,611 significant associations in total. BLOOD_Leukemia shows the largest number of these associations.

The most reproducible NASP-associated GO terms across cancer lineages are Negative regulation of G2/M transition of mitotic cell cycle, Negative regulation of cell cycle G2/M phase transition, and DNA integrity checkpoint signaling. Each is linked with NASP in more than 18 cancer types. Because this analysis shows association rather than direction, both NASP-to-partner and partner-to-NASP results are reported.
